Tributes are pouring in for Liverpool FC striker Diogo Jota, who has died in a car accident in Zamora, Spain, alongside his brother.
Spain's Guardia Civil told the BBC the tragic accident happened at 00:30a.m. local time. The brothers were driving in a Lambourghini which had a tire blow out as they were overtaking another vehicle. The car spun off the road and set on fire, leaving both men dead, the BBC reports.
Local fire officials confirmed that two men, aged 28 and 26, lost their lives when their vehicle caught fire following the crash.
The Portugal football federation paid tribute on X. Jota won the UEFA Nations League last month, beating Spain in the final.
The Portuguese Football Federation and the entire Portuguese football community are completely devastated by the death of Diogo Jota and his brother André Silva, this morning in Spain.
Much more than a fantastic player, who played almost 50 times for the National A Team, Diogo Jota was an extraordinary person, respected by all his teammates and opponents, someone with an infectious joy and a reference in the community itself.
The Portuguese Football Federation expresses its deepest condolences to the family and friends of Diogo and André Silva, as well as to Liverpool FC and FC Penafiel, the clubs where the players played respectively.
The Portuguese Football Federation has already asked UEFA for a minute's silence this Thursday, before our team's match against Spain in the Women's European Championship.
We have lost two champions. The passing of Diogo and André Silva represents an irreparable loss for Portuguese football and we will do everything we can to honour their legacy every day.
